Cheap Flight Tickets - Oman Air from Muscat to Riyadh

Cheapest direct flight price

S$ 207

Cheapest return ticket price

S$ 436

Cheapest month

December

Peak season for travel

July

Flight distance

1,179.09km

Average flight time

2 hours 22 minutes

Popular airline

Emirates

Find Cheap Flights for Oman Air from Muscat to Riyadh

  • One way
  • Round-trip
sortSort: Price (Lowest)
  • Sort: Price (Lowest)
  • Sort: Departure (Earliest)

Crossed out prices are calculated based on the average price of the corresponding route on Trip.com.

Flight Schedules for Oman Air Flights from Muscat to Riyadh

Flight info.
Departure
Arrival
Weekly Schedule
  1. WY643

    01:55

    MCT

    2.2h

    03:05

    KWI

    -M--T--
  2. XY232

    15:55

    KWI

    1.3h

    17:15

    RUH

    SMTWTFS
  3. WY643

    01:55

    MCT

    2.2h

    03:05

    KWI

    -M--T--
  4. J9229

    05:50

    KWI

    1.1h

    06:55

    RUH

    SMTWTFS
  5. WY601

    02:00

    MCT

    1.2h

    03:10

    DXB

    SMTW-FS
  6. XY214

    01:55

    DXB

    1.9h

    02:50

    RUH

    SMTWTFS
  7. WY601

    02:00

    MCT

    1.2h

    03:10

    DXB

    SMTW-FS
  8. F3506

    12:50

    DXB

    2.0h

    13:50

    RUH

    SMTWTFS
  9. WY601

    02:00

    MCT

    1.2h

    03:10

    DXB

    SMTW-FS
  10. XY202

    11:25

    DXB

    1.9h

    12:20

    RUH

    SMTWTFS
  11. WY601

    02:00

    MCT

    1.2h

    03:10

    DXB

    SMTW-FS
  12. F3520

    05:20

    DXB

    2.0h

    06:20

    RUH

    SMTWTFS
  13. WY603

    08:40

    MCT

    1.2h

    09:50

    DXB

    SMTWTFS
  14. XY206

    16:15

    DXB

    1.9h

    17:10

    RUH

    SMTWTFS
  15. WY603

    08:40

    MCT

    1.2h

    09:50

    DXB

    SMTWTFS
  16. XY220

    12:40

    DXB

    1.9h

    13:35

    RUH

    -MTWT-S
  17. WY603

    08:40

    MCT

    1.2h

    09:50

    DXB

    SMTWTFS
  18. XY202

    11:25

    DXB

    1.9h

    12:20

    RUH

    SMTWTFS
  19. WY609

    14:30

    MCT

    1.2h

    15:40

    DXB

    SMTWTFS
  20. F3514

    22:45

    DXB

    2.0h

    23:45

    RUH

    SMTWTFS
  21. WY609

    14:30

    MCT

    1.2h

    15:40

    DXB

    SMTWTFS
  22. F3510

    20:40

    DXB

    2.0h

    21:40

    RUH

    SMTWTFS
  23. WY609

    14:30

    MCT

    1.2h

    15:40

    DXB

    SMTWTFS
  24. XY208

    19:45

    DXB

    1.9h

    20:40

    RUH

    SMTWTFS
Show less

FAQs for Flights from Muscat to Riyadh

  • When to buy flight tickets from Muscat (MCT) to Riyadh (RUH) the cheapest?

    Airlines adjust prices for flights from Muscat to Riyadh based on the date and time of your booking. By analyzing data from all airlines, on Trip.com, you can find the cheapest flight prices on Tuesdays, Wednesdays, and Saturdays.
  • How much is a flight from Muscat (MCT) to Riyadh (RUH) cost?

    According to Trip.com's data, the lowest price is around S$ 536.
  • How long is a flight from Muscat (MCT) to Riyadh (RUH)?

    It takes about 2 hours 22 minutes to fly from Muscat (MCT) to Riyadh (RUH).
  • What is the transportation method from the main airport to downtown in Riyadh?

    • The distance from King Khalid International Airport to downtown is about 27km, by taxi about 40 minutes.
  • What time does the latest flight from Muscat to Riyadh depart?

    The latest flight departs from Muscat (MCT) at 18:45 and arrives in Riyadh (RUH) at 20:20.
  • What are the most popular airlines that fly from Muscat (MCT) to Riyadh (RUH)?

    Airlines with flights from Muscat (MCT) to Riyadh (RUH): Oman Air, Saudia and SALAM AIR.
  • What's the most popular airline for direct flights from Muscat (MCT) to Riyadh (RUH)?

    Oman Air operates 1 direct flights from Muscat (MCT) to Riyadh (RUH).
  • How many airports in Riyadh?